Output 66cb726c97df4e0c0488d3a4035f22459e5965e92a665c60a935b7d0d5657def:3

value
511361
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3846cbbdd03f3dc665244b778d39d9e77659c2f9 OP_EQUALVERIFY OP_CHECKSIG
address
168Zej5PuQkw8aJNv68dirjWjqobyfSgY8
transaction
66cb726c97df4e0c0488d3a4035f22459e5965e92a665c60a935b7d0d5657def
spent
true